Insurance Benefits Approval Assistance
One of the main reasons that people who want weight loss surgery don't have it is because of challenges with their insurance companies. They feel lost with everything that they have do and submit to insurance companies and don't feel they have the time or energy to get their benefits approved for surgery. This is where our office comes in. Our office will work with the insurance company on your behalf and let you know how to proceed if you decide you want to have surgery. The information provided to the insurance company is based on what is provided by you on our site, and is used to determine whether you may meet certain basic criteria to qualify for coverage under your insurance company. Each insurance company's specific criteria are unknown and are not controlled by the doctor or the hospital.

Online Psychological Screening Test (Test Required by Most Insurance Companies)
Most insurance companies are now requiring that a prospective patient undergo a psychological screening test. These tests can be costly and hard to schedule. Our online psychological screening test is a free service for our prospective surgical candidates. After you submit your forms, and it is determined that you meet all the WLS criteria, and that your insurance policy contains a benefit for weight loss surgery, you will be given secure access to take and submit an online psychological screening test. Dr. Thomas will let you know soon after if you passed the screening. As with all information that you provide to us our site, your information will remain confidential and not be shared with anyone without your express permission.

Post-Op Nutritional Information
You will be given guidelines to help you adjust to the new eating habits weight loss surgery requires. The modifications made to your gastrointestinal tract will require permanent changes in your eating habits that must be adhered to for weight loss success. Post-surgery dietary guidelines will vary by surgeon. You may hear of other patients who are given different guidelines following their weight loss surgery that encourage weight loss success. It is important to remember that every surgeon does not perform the exact same weight loss surgery procedure and that the dietary guidelines will be different for each surgeon and each type of procedure. What is most important is that you adhere strictly to your surgeon's recommended guidelines so you too can achieve the weight loss success you desire.

Online Aftercare Program
Dr. Thomas prescribes a free aftercare program after surgery. This service was created as a result of the hospital's medical staff identifying the critical nature of providing support to patients after they have returned to their homes and families. The aftercare program is not a service of River West Medical Center. All participation and communication in the aftercare program occurs after you have been discharged and are under the supervision of a licensed psychologist and behavioral counselor.

Studies show that this first year is critical in determining the success of a bariatric patient for long term maintenance. You build new coping mechanisms; handle eating events differently while building new habits that you will carry throughout your post-op care. The aftercare program will help you through your adjustment.

What is unique about the program is it leaves the medical and nutritional care up to the treating surgeon and primary care physician while focusing on your inner changes that are necessary to live a thinner lifestyle. It shares with you realistic techniques to adjust to common eating behaviors along with handling life issues that keep getting in the way of your success.

You can decide to do your aftercare using the on-line service or request that a manual be sent to you. Both on-line or the manual approach have the same level of service and intended result.
